Step 1: Inspection and Assessment
We’ll conduct a thorough inspection to identify the source and extent of the water damage. Our technicians will assess the situation, taking note of any affected areas, moisture levels, and potential hazards. This step is crucial in determining the best course of action for your specific situation.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Using specialized equipment, our team will extract the water from your walls, ensuring every drop is removed to prevent further damage and health risks. This process may involve the use of wet vacuums, pumps, or other machinery to efficiently remove the water.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
After water extraction, we’ll focus on drying and dehumidifying the affected areas. This step is essential in preventing mold growth and further damage. Our team will use specialized equipment to control humidity levels and speed up the drying process.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Once the area is dry, we’ll thoroughly clean and sanitize the space to prevent any remaining moisture from causing further issues. This step is critical in ensuring your property is safe and healthy.
Step 5: Repair and Restoration
Finally, our team will work with you to repair and restore your property to its original condition. This may involve replacing damaged materials, repairing structural elements, or addressing any other issues that arose from the water damage.

Warning Signs You Need Wall Cavity Water Extraction
Catching these signs early can save you money and prevent bigger problems. Don’t ignore these warning signs, address them quickly to ensure your property remains safe and healthy.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Unpleasant odors can show hidden moisture in your walls. If you notice a persistent musty smell, it’s time to investigate further. Our team can help you identify the source and provide a solution to remove the odor.
Water Stains or Discoloration
Visible water stains or discoloration on your walls can be a sign of underlying water damage. Don’t ignore these signs, address them quickly to prevent further damage and health risks.
Warped or Buckled Drywall
Warped or buckled drywall can show water damage behind the surface. If you notice any signs of warping or buckling, contact us immediately to assess the situation and provide a solution.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of moisture behind the surface. Don’t ignore these signs, address them quickly to prevent further damage and health risks.
Unexplained Mold Growth
Mold growth can be a sign of hidden moisture in your walls. If you notice any signs of mold, contact us immediately to assess the situation and provide a solution.
Increased Humidity or Moisture
Unusual humidity or moisture levels in your home can show hidden water damage. Don’t ignore these signs, address them quickly to prevent further damage and health risks.

Wall Cavity Water Extraction Cost In Siloam Springs, AR
The cost of wall cavity water extraction services in Siloam Springs, AR,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ions. These estimates are based on typical scenarios, and actual costs may differ. We offer free on-site assessments to provide a more accurate quote for your specific situation.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Inspection and Assessment | $100 – $300 | Size of affected area and complexity of the issue |
| Water Extraction (per gallon) | $0.50 – $2.00 | Amount of water extracted and equipment used |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area and equipment used |
| Cleaning and Sanitizing |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area and equipment used |
| Repair and Restoration | $500 – $5,000 | Scope of repairs and materials needed |
